AB 1069: Older adults: emergency shelters.

California · Assembly · 2025–2026 Regular Session · last verified December 7, 2025

What AB 1069 does, verified December 7, 2025

The bill requires a memorandum of understanding to be initiated between the county welfare director and a local agency designated for sheltering support duties, and an area agency on aging, independent living center, or aging and disability resource connection program, to allow access to emergency shelters during active events. This will ensure that older adults and persons with disabilities receive continuous services and necessary support in emergency situations. The bill also establishes a new duty for local officials and imposes a state-mandated local program. Reimbursement for costs mandated by the state will be made if the commission on state mandates determines that the bill contains such costs, pursuant to statutory provisions.
